The interaction of the Almone River with groundwater in Caffarella area (Rome, Italy) was investigated using a multi-method approach based on hydrogeological and radon analyses. Eleven measurement stations were established along river at distances approximately 270 m from one another. Stream discharge, water physicochemical properties, levels measured June 2024 to March 2025. contribution two tributaries evaluated, but it found be negligible terms contribution. Except for an average increase 40 L/s between 1A 2A, Almone’s discharge (corrected streams input) constant (around 150 L/s) slightly increasing 6A 11A due heavier rainfalls. increased 2A interpreted as overflow volcanic aquifer into alluvial body turn change geometry volume aquifer. In that part river, concentration only March, fast transition high lower emanation unit. Radon decreased valley atmospheric evasion, confirmed by pH growth CO2 degassing.
